Do you use rivaroxaban? Do you want to know more about using rivaroxaban? Or even apixaban? In this podcast we discuss both anticoagulant drugs with study authors Alex Lynch and Rob Goggs. I learnt plenty and I hope you will too!

In this episode we cover:
The background to the use of oral anticoagulants
A brief tour of pharmacokinetics and pharmacodynamics.
The biological effect of both drugs, when it happens and the concept of rebound hypercoagulability after drug withdrawal.
